Highly automated manufacturing process for large aircraft structures in dry CFRP design
The DLR project PROTEC NSR dealt with the automation of manufacturing processes for large aircraft structural components. This video shows the final stage (as for February 2019) of the project where a demonstrator part was built using the developed technologies and tools for standard industrial robots. The process includes steps for pick & place, rolling material application, fixation, quality assurance, stringer integration and vacuum bagging controlled and monitored within on manufacturing execution system.
